Aftermarket Wheels
Wheels are Redbourne Nottinghams wearing Cooper Adventurer ATs in 275-55-R20. Redbourne wheels are specifically made for Land Rover vehicles and have the wheel load ratings to ensure they will not fail. Aftermarket TPMS picked up on Ebay for the price of a single unit at the Dealership. Thanks to the forum for the previous advice on tire size.

I can't complain about the wheels - got the set (all 4) used for $175 total. They were taken off a leased Land Rover going back to the dealership. For the money they are the best looking wheels on or off the road. I actually bought these wheels before I bought the D5 and was waiting for the weather to turn before installing the new tires. The "all-season" Pirellis were great so long as the season wasn't Winter. My TPMS just required installing the new sensors and Pep Boys got them rolling - dealership trip was not required - they flashed an error at first, but that corrected after a couple miles down the road. TPMS were new off Ebay, Titan TPMS (made in Germany) O.E. replacement sensor part number TT-0041, SKU 4053861008476. titantpms.com
